## Cartwheel Checkout — Environments

Load tests run against the perf environment only. Never point Lodestone load generators at staging; it shares a payment stub with QA. Target: 400 checkouts/min sustained for 30 minutes, p95 under 900ms. Ramp in three steps, hold, then drain. File results in the perf log before sign-off. The perf environment uses the following configuration values.

service settings:
ralael:
  pin: 7453
  tenant: zorath
  seal: seal_087806e4
  metrics_host: metrics.ralael.paliqworks.example
  standby_team: fraath
  escalation: praok-istiel
  nonce: 10e083

**Item 4 — Idempotency keys on payment retries**

Plugins calling the Drossel payments API must send an idempotency key on every charge attempt. Retries without a key will be rejected starting this release. Keys must be stable across retries of the same logical payment. Verify your plugin against the sandbox before the cutover. Confirmation runs are stamped with the token below.

build token for kajeg-yahof: htk6_93702e

Release checklist item — Soundloom SDK 2.8: verify the audio waveform preview renders correctly for plugins built against the new render hooks. Plugin authors should confirm that peak data is requested through the WaveformProvider interface rather than decoding the file directly; direct decoding will be rejected by the host in this release. Test with at least one mono and one stereo asset, and confirm zoom levels 1x through 16x draw without artifacts. When your plugin passes, record the build token shown below.

session token of kagup-hahaf = htk3_2b8

Handover — Top Floor Quiet Room

Priya, the quiet room on level 9 at Calder House is now bookable again after the ventilation fix. Please keep the blinds down until the glare film arrives, and log any booking clashes with facilities. The door lock was rekeyed on Tuesday, so use the new code below.

badge for fajog-fahap: bdg-G-50

**Runbook: Resolving the roster N+1 on Quillbarrow API**

If roster queries regress, confirm the batched loader is registered before the resolver map initializes; skipping this reintroduces one query per member. Verify with the query-count probe in staging—expect two queries total. The loader fix shipped under the build referenced immediately below.

build token for tajeg-bajep: htk14_409ba9df6b8acb